Basic Rules for Accented Syllables
- Accents are usually placed on the root of a word, not the prefix or suffix.
- Accents are usually placed on the first syllable if the root is 2 syllables or the word is made of 2 roots.
- Accents are usually placed on one of the first 2 syllables in a 3 syllable word.
Which syllable is accented in the word syllable?
A syllable that is stressed in pronunciation is called an accented syllable. The accent often changes the meaning of words which otherwise would be pronounced or even spelled alike. The word object when accented on the first syllable is a noun; when accented on the second syllable it is a verb.
How do you know which syllable is stressed?
A stressed syllable combines five features:
- It is l-o-n-g-e-r – com p-u-ter.
- It is LOUDER – comPUTer.
- It has a change in pitch from the syllables coming before and afterwards.
- It is said more clearly -The vowel sound is purer.
- It uses larger facial movements – Look in the mirror when you say the word.
How do you show emphasis syllables?
In most English dictionaries, the stressed syllable is indicated by a stress mark, a symbol that resembles an apostrophe. The stress mark follows the syllable that is stressed. For example, in the word incredible, the second syllable (-cred-) is stressed.

What is a stressed syllable example?
So, for example in the word ‘ahead’, ‘HEAD’ is the stressed syllable and the ‘a’ at the beginning is un-stressed – ‘a. HEAD’. In ‘amended’, ‘MEN’ is the stressed syllable the ‘a’ and the ‘ded’ at the end are unstressed – ‘a. MEN.
What is a stressed word?
Word stress is the idea that in a word with more than one syllable, one (or more than one) syllable will be stressed or accented. Stressed or accented syllables will be higher in pitch, longer in duration, and generally a little louder than unstressed or unaccented syllables.

What is a stressed syllable for kids?
If a word has two or more syllables, one of those syllables will be a stressed syllable, which means that it will get more emphasis than the others. You say it louder, more clearly and in a higher tone. For example, in the word ‘birthday’ you know that it’s pronounced BIRTH-day, with the first syllable being stressed.

Are children two syllables?
For some speakers in British English, child is pronounced as a two-syllable word. Interestingly, the Longman Pronunciation Dictionary lists the two-syllable version as an optional pronunciation of child, mild, mile, wild, while etc, but the Cambridge English Pronouncing Dictionary does not.
